While the back says:
"maxi~peel
FACIAL CLEANSER
With Pore Refining Beads
Upgrade your reginmen with Maxi~Peel Pore Refinishing Facial Cleanser. It not only removes deep-seated dirt and lifts away dead skin cells but also *helps dry pimples and helps remove blemishes, blackhead and whiteheads. It contains micro-beads that gently penetrate your skin to minimize and reduce the appearance of pores, revealing fairer, smoother and renewed skin. Infused with Vitamins C and E leaving your skin glowing and fresh after every use.
Directions for use: Apply on cotton and spread on face and neck. Use in the morning and evening. For external use only. Do not apply to wounded peeling or irritated skin and avoid areas near the eyes. Dermatologist-tested. Not to be used by children below 3 years of age.
Ingredients: Aqua, Alcohol Denat, Tetrahydrodiferuloylmethane, PEG-12 Dimethicone, PEG-40 Hydrogenated Castor Oil, Lactose, Cellulose, Hydroxypropyl Methylcellulose, Jojoba Esters, Tocopheryl Acetate, Ascorbyl Palmitate, Boric Acid, Salicylic Acid, Fragrance, Menthol, Sodium Citrate, Benzophenone-4.
